Advertisement

自动取款机模拟系统设计。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
该系统设计为一个相对简化的基于ATM生动取款机模拟环境,它涵盖了对ATM自动取款机系统的深入剖析,并展示了其核心功能的实际应用。旨在构建一个便捷的平台,为数据库中的账户提供易于使用的ATM自动取款机操作接口。该系统主要实现以下八个关键功能:首先,系统具备用户友好的界面设计;其次,用户需要通过安全可靠的登录机制进行身份验证;第三,用户可以灵活地管理自己的密码;第四,系统支持用户的存款操作;第五,用户可以便捷地进行取款业务;第六,系统提供安全的转账功能;第七,用户可以随时查询自己的账户余额;第八,系统还具备清单查询功能,方便用户查看交易记录。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 基于C#的银行
    优质
    本项目是一款基于C#开发的模拟银行自动取款机系统,旨在提供一个真实的ATM操作环境。用户可以进行存款、取款和查询账户余额等基本银行业务功能的操作练习。通过此系统的实践学习,有助于理解软件工程中的面向对象编程思想与实际应用结合的重要性,并提升解决实际问题的能力。 用C#实现的模拟银行自动取款机的系统对于初学者来说非常有用!
  • ATM
    优质
    ATM取款机模拟系统是一款用于培训与教育目的的应用程序,它能够仿真真实世界的自动取款机操作流程,帮助用户熟悉和掌握使用ATM的基本技能。 ATM自动取款机模拟项目使用XML文件作为数据库,并通过登录界面调用该数据库来验证用户账号与密码的正确性。此外,该项目还涉及多个界面之间的数据交互,适合新手参考学习。这是一个初学者的作品,旨在共同交流和学习,请多指教。
  • ATM管理.rar
    优质
    本项目为一款ATM机模拟存取款管理系统的软件设计,旨在通过编程实现存款、取款等基本功能,并进行用户身份验证与账户余额查询。 计算机专业C++期末大作业,要求实现文档压缩功能。运行环境为VC6.0。
  • Java编写程序
    优质
    本项目为一款基于Java语言开发的自动取款机(ATM)模拟程序,旨在通过编程技术实现账户管理、存款、取款及查询等功能,帮助用户理解银行业务流程和提升编程技能。 ### 一、课程设计名称及内容 **自动取款机模拟程序** 该设计旨在PC端上创建一个仿真版的自动取款机系统,涵盖现实世界中ATM的主要功能。 ### 二、任务与要求 1. **模块划分** - 程序分为管理端和客户端两部分。 2. **管理员职责(省略身份验证)** (1)每张银行卡通过一个由十二位数字组成的卡号唯一识别; (2)新增的卡片默认密码设为“123456”,且账户余额初始值为零元; (3)仅限于管理端添加的银行卡能够访问客户端; (4)一旦删除,该银行卡将无法再用于登录。 3. **用户操作界面** - 用户需正确输入卡号及密码才能完成登陆; - 登陆后可执行查询余额、取款和存款等常规业务以及修改密码的操作。 - 修改密码时须两次确认新设定的密钥,以确保信息准确无误; - 对于存取操作会给出结果反馈,如“交易成功”或“账户不足,无法完成”。 4. **界面设计** 界面布局应尽量模仿实际ATM机的操作体验。 5. **异常处理机制** 在执行失败的业务请求时采用适当的错误捕捉策略来应对。
  • ATM的Rose建.zip
    优质
    本资料探讨了使用Rose工具对ATM自动取款机系统进行UML建模的方法与实践,包含系统分析和设计文档。适合软件工程学习者参考。 文章介绍了使用Rational Rose工具对ATM自动取款机系统进行建模的全过程,包括需求分析、系统建模等内容。其中,系统建模又涵盖了创建系统用例模型、系统静态模型以及系统动态模型等步骤。
  • ATM仿真
    优质
    ATM自动取款机仿真系统是一款模拟真实银行环境中使用ATM的操作流程的软件。它为用户提供了一个安全、便捷的学习和实践平台,帮助用户熟悉和掌握如何在各种情况下正确地操作ATM设备进行存款、取款及查询账户信息等金融交易活动。 本段落介绍了一个简单的ATM取款机模拟系统的设计与实现,涵盖了对自动取款机的系统分析及其基本功能的应用情况,并为数据库中的账户提供一个方便使用的平台。主要的功能包括:1. 界面设计;2. 用户登录;3. 修改密码;4. 存款操作;5. 取款服务;6. 转账处理;7. 查询余额信息;8. 清单查询功能。
  • ATM课程团队总结
    优质
    本团队完成了ATM自动取款机系统的课程设计项目,涵盖需求分析、系统架构设计及软件实现等环节。我们致力于打造高效且用户友好的金融自助服务解决方案。 ATM自动取款机系统课程设计小组总结
  • Java案例分析——ATM (bank.zip)
    优质
    本项目为Java编程实践,通过构建一个简单的ATM系统(bank.zip),模拟银行账户管理功能,包括存款、取款和查询余额等操作,旨在帮助学习者理解面向对象设计与应用。 案例情景—模拟ATM自动取款机案例分析:(1)定义主类,完成持卡人信息的录入以及用卡权限的选择。(2)定义银行卡类,包括有参数的构造函数以初始化属性,并编写存款、取款、购物和查询余额等方法。可以使用java.util.Date类来获取当前时间,例如导入Date类:import java.util.Date; 创建获取当前时间对象的方式为:Date d = new Date(); 输出当前时间为:System.out.println(d);
  • C++实现的ATM程序
    优质
    本项目为一个使用C++编写的ATM自动取款机模拟程序,旨在通过软件方式模拟真实ATM的操作流程和功能。用户可以进行存款、取款、查询余额等操作,并具备账户登录与退出机制。代码采用面向对象的设计方法,提供良好的模块化结构以方便扩展与维护。 实现ATM取款机的基本功能,包括为用户提供查询余额、取款、修改密码、吃卡以及退出系统等服务。
  • ATM的分析与本科毕业-UML建
    优质
    本项目是基于UML建模的ATM系统分析与设计,旨在通过需求分析、类图构建及序列图绘制等步骤,实现一个高效稳定的自动化金融服务平台。适合计算机专业本科毕业生进行深入研究和实践操作。 主要内容包括:1. ATM自动取款机系统的需求分析简述如下: (1)客户将银行卡插入读卡器后,读卡器会验证卡片的真实性,并在显示器上提示输入密码。 (2)通过键盘输入密码之后,ATM机会进行密码的有效性检查。如果密码错误,则显示相应的错误信息;若正确则进入业务选择界面供用户操作。 (3)依据个人需求,客户可以选择存款、取款、查询账户余额、转账或修改密码等功能。 (4)在完成上述步骤后,系统会在显示器上与顾客进行交互提示及确认等具体信息的交流。 (5)交易完成后,ATM机会询问是否需要打印凭条供用户记录使用。 (6)银行工作人员则可以对自动取款机执行硬件维护和现金补充的工作任务。 2. 系统建模 2.1 创建系统用例模型 2.2 构建系统静态结构图 2.3 建立系统动态行为描述: 2.3.1 制作序列图与协作图来展示对象间的交互过程。 2.3.2 绘制活动流程图以明确各个操作步骤的顺序和逻辑关系。 2.3.3 设计状态转换图表,描绘系统各组件的状态变化情况。 2.4 完成ATM系统的部署规划